Advancing Metro Station Design through Scan to CAD Conversion




Brief Overview
Our team successfully provided CAD drafting services for a metro station project in the UK, collaborating with a client specializing in navigation solutions. The project involved converting scan data into accurate 2D CAD drafts to support improved navigation experiences within the metro station.
